Skip to content

Why is My PC Freezing Randomly? The Ultimate Troubleshooting Guide

Random PC freezing is usually caused by hardware faults, software issues, insufficient resources or other problems like malware or network instability. By identifying the specific cause, you can get your computer running smoothly again.

What Exactly is Random PC Freezing?

Your Windows PC freezing randomly means the computer completely stops responding out of nowhere. The screen, mouse and keyboard freeze and nothing works until you manually restart.

This is different from occasional lag which resolves itself. With a full system freeze, the PC is locked up and requires a hard reboot to recover.

Random lockups can occur sporadically or frequently if there is an underlying problem. An occasional one-off freeze likely isn‘t serious. But chronic freezing indicates a deeper issue that should be addressed.

Top Causes of Random PC Freezes

There are a number of culprits that can cause random PC freezes:

Hardware Issues

Hardware problems are a leading cause of random computer lockups. Specific issues include:

Overheating – Heat buildup from dust clogging vents/fans is a prime culprit. Use compressed air to clean out computer. Also ensure adequate case cooling.

  • According to Norton, over 50% of PC crashes are tied to overheating hardware.

Failing RAM – Test RAM sticks with MemTest86+ or Windows Memory Diagnostic. Reseat or replace faulty modules.

  • Per Crucial, nearly 50% of random crashes stem from bad RAM.

Outdated drivers – Update motherboard, GPU, WiFi and other hardware drivers. Outdated drivers often fail.

  • As Digital Trends notes, missing drivers account for 15% of unexplained PC crashes.

Bad power supply – Use a multimeter to check PSU voltages. Replace if it‘s not delivering correct power to components.

Faulty hard drive – Run CHKDSK to check for drive errors. Replace if SMART status shows mechanical failure.

Loose connections – Check that cables and ports are securely connected. Loose wiring can cut power intermittently.

Software Issues

Problematic software and OS issues also frequently cause random freezing including:

Windows updates – Buggy updates can destabilize Windows. Uninstall recent updates as a test fix.

  • Per How-To Geek, 13% of Windows users report issues after major updates.

Corrupt system files – Use SFC and DISM scans to detect and repair corrupted system files.

Too many background apps – Freeze and unfreeze startup apps with Task Manager. Overloading RAM causes freezes.

Malware/viruses – Run scans with antivirus software and Malwarebytes to detect infections.

  • PCMag surveys show malware causes over 20% of unexplained PC crashes annually.

Buggy software – Uninstall recently added programs. Update or reinstall outdated apps.

Driver conflicts – Conflicting drivers can crash Windows. Update drivers and consult Device Manager.

Insufficient Resources

Not having enough RAM, CPU power or GPU memory can also cause random lockups:

Screen resolution too high – Lower resolution if it taxes your graphics card‘s memory.

Too many programs open – Close unnecessary apps hogging RAM and CPU resources. Add more RAM if needed.

Underpowered CPU – Upgrade CPU if it‘s operating near 100% usage during freezes.

Other Causes

Less common causes include:

Network issues – Troubleshoot network adapter and internet connection stability.

Power fluctuations – Use a surge protector to safeguard against electrical spikes.

Software conflicts – Disable or remove programs that conflict with another app.

BIOS settings – Reset BIOS to default if settings changes precede freezing.

How to Troubleshoot Random PC Freezing

Use these steps to pinpoint the root cause:

  1. Update Windows, drivers – Use Windows Update and manufacturers‘ sites to update software. Update WiFi, GPU, chipset drivers.
  2. Check temperatures – Use HWMonitor to check CPU, GPU temps before and during a freeze. Overheating causes crashes.
  3. Inspect physical connections – Check that SATA, power, front panel cables are properly connected. Reseat RAM.
  4. Scan and repair drives – Run CHKDSK, SFC and DISM to fix file system and drive errors.
  5. Review event logs – System event logs often reveal the source of crashes like failed drivers.
  6. Clean boot computer – Boot in selective startup mode with non-Microsoft services disabled to isolate conflicts.
  7. Stress test components – Use Prime95, Furmark to identify faulty hardware under heavy loads.
  8. Test RAM – Run MemTest86+ overnight to check RAM integrity. Faulty modules cause freezes.
  9. Check Safe Mode – Freezing in Safe Mode indicates software or driver issue. No freeze implies hardware failure.
  10. Reinstall Windows – If still occurring, refresh/reset Windows as a last resort. Back up data first.
  11. Replace hardware – If tests reveal a particular component at fault, replace that part.

Preventative Measures

Follow these tips to avoid random freezing going forward:

  • Keep computer in well-ventilated space away from dust buildup which can cause overheating.
  • Use a surge protector to protect against power fluctuations.
  • Install and regularly update antivirus software to detect malware.
  • Don‘t overload startup programs which can consume RAM.
  • Maintain computer with monthly disk checks, Windows Updates, driver updates.
  • Add more RAM if you consistently hit 100% usage during heavy computing tasks.
  • Keep software updated and remove unused programs hogging resources.

Take the time to thoroughly troubleshoot and you‘ll get to the bottom of your computer‘s random freezing issues. Careful process of elimination and testing will reveal the culprit whether it stems from hardware failure, software glitches, overtaxed components or other gremlins. Just don‘t give up until your PC is running stably again!